PPKGO
Gayo Organic Coffee Farmers Association
The Project: The Gayo Organic Coffee Farmers Association (PPKGO) was officially established in 1999 in the Gayo Highlands of central Aceh in Indonesia. PPGKO is the first and only coffee cooperative in Indonesia that is fair trade certified and focused on the production of 100 percent shade-grown organic coffee. Currently the cooperative has 1,800 members in 24 communities. Twenty percent of the cooperative members are women. The cooperative’s farmers live near the buffer zone of Gunung Leuser National Park, which contains critical watershed areas and sanctuaries for globally threatened species such as the Sumatran tiger (Panthera tigris sumatrae).
The Deal: In September 2005, Verde Ventures provided an investment of $150,000 directly to the cooperative for working capital for the 2005 coffee harvest.
The Benefit to Conservation: The continued practice of sustainable agriculture by PPKGO will ensure that the buffer zone of the Gunung Leuser Ecosystem (more than 6,000 hectares) in the Sundaland biodiversity hotspot is well-maintained and that the threatened species in this important ecosystem can endure. In exchange for participation in the cooperative, the 1,800 participating farmers commit to stop hunting, logging, or clearing new forest for agriculture.
